Durgapur is a Rural village located in Khaniyadhana, Shivpuri, Madhya-pradesh.

The total population of Durgapur is 273.

Durgapur village comprises 65 households.

The literacy rate in Durgapur is 42.2%. Among the literate population of 92, there are 67 literate males and 25 literate females.

In Durgapur, there are 150 males and 123 females, with a sex ratio of 820 females per 1000 males.

There are 55 children (20.1% of population), comprising 28 boys and 27 girls.

The total number of workers in Durgapur is 79, with 74 main workers and 5 marginal workers.

In Durgapur, there are 17 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(9 males, 8 females) and 165 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(89 males, 76 females).

Durgapur is located in Madhya-pradesh state, Shivpuri district, and falls under Khaniyadhana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 456366 and LGD code is 456366.
